Top menu bar: Data > Statistics > Regression. Clicking on the Help button
brings up the example tabular x and y data that I used. The help page also has
the correct coefficients for linear, logarithmic and power regression. 
Also I think the cell with the label "LN(X1)" is mislabeled. In the same help
page it states that: "Power regression: Find a power curve in the form of y =
a.x^b, where a is the coefficient, b is the power that best fits the data." So
there shouldn't be any logarithmic operation performed on X. And further, after
a power regression has been performed, the result for "LN(X1)" is in fact b or
the intercept. The result for "Intercept" on other hand is a mystery. I don't
know how it fits into the equation y = a.x^b
